Closing Arguments Made in Blackwater Nisoor Square Trial

HeadlineAug 28, 2014

Closing arguments have wrapped in the trial of four Blackwater operatives over the 2007 massacre at Baghdad’s Nisoor Square. The suspects are charged for the deaths of 14 of the 17 Iraqi civilians who died when their Blackwater unit indiscriminately opened fire. The case has lagged for years with prosecutors accused of dragging their feet and a lower court’s dismissal of the charges in 2009. The trial featured testimony from witnesses who survived the attack and saw loved ones gunned down. In closing arguments on Wednesday, prosecutors said Blackwater guards had shot fleeing civilians and boasted of taking their lives. Jury deliberations are set to begin next week.
